The Postgraduate Certificate in Technological Learning Tools is a specialized program designed for educators and professionals seeking to enhance their skills in utilizing technology to support teaching and learning.
This program focuses on the effective integration of technological learning tools, such as learning management systems, educational software, and multimedia resources, into educational settings.
Upon completion, learners will be able to design and deliver technology-enhanced learning experiences that cater to diverse learning needs and promote student engagement.
The duration of the program is typically one year, with learners expected to complete coursework and assignments within a specified timeframe.
